<p>    Blame it on geography. Ever since the world discovered South    Florida, the farther reaches of the Sunshine State have become    a tourist and retiree magnet. Lured by sun, sand and surf,    everyone from winter-weary snowbirds to fashionable Europeans    have flooded its cities and towns, turning this subtropical    region into a place that feels more up north than Deep South.  </p>
<p>        This two-bedroom, 2,312-square-foot house in a gated        community is selling for $219,000.      </p>
<p>        A three-bedroom, 2,149-square-foot house offered for        $399,000.      </p>
<p>    Boynton Beach is a small-sized city set in Palm Beach County, a    place many consider to be the ultimate second-home retreat. It    may not have the same name recognition as some of the regions    more publicized escapes, but the fast-growing town has no less    drawing power. With a well-kept public beach, tepid waters and    gentler property prices than many of its neighbors, this town    of nearly 70,000 promises the same level of paradise.  </p>
<p>    Once relatively unknown to would-be buyers from the Northeast,    who instead flocked to places like Miami, Fort Lauderdale and    Boca Raton, the word has gotten out about Boynton Beach in the    last decade.  </p>
<p>    &#8220;Its no longer the overlooked stepchild,&#8221; said Elizabeth    Cohen, a 50-ish Rutherford resident    who works as a researcher in Brooklyn. &#8220;Like other destinations    down here, it now feels more like an extension of New York City    and North Jersey than a Southern town. It has a certain    familiarity because of all the people from back home who have    come here, but it still offers the sense of escape and weather    that is unmistakably Sun Belt. Thats why I like to call it    Floridas Little Apple.&#8221;  </p>
<p>    In 2010, Cohen bought a spacious two-bedroom condo in a country    club community for $139,000, which she visits several times a    year to enjoy the beach, golf, tennis and &#8220;alone time.&#8221; Like    other sun-seeking arrivals from northern climes, she    appreciates the abundant sunshine and &#8220;soft winters.&#8221; Cohen    also likes the fact that Boynton has a large Jewish population,    providing opportunities to socialize in her element (&#8220;Ive    developed a couple of nice friendships&#8221;) and making it easy to    find kosher foods.  </p>
<p>    Reasonable prices  </p>
<p>    Boyntons biggest draw could be its cut-rate real estate in an    area known for pricey property. Although housing costs have    risen overall since its beneath-the-radar days, the national    meltdown has left the city with home values about half of what    they were before the bust. And current listings are, on    average, selling for one-half to one-third of what they were    when they hit their peak in 2006.  </p>
<p>    There are scores of single-family houses listed for under    $200,000  and many in the low $100,000s  and a number of    condos with asking prices in the five figures.  </p>

<p>    Whether your notion of celebrity runs to politics, film or    executive clout, there was glitter everywhere you looked    Thursday night asGeorge Clooney opened his hillside home    to a record-shatteringfundraising dinner for his old    friend, President Barack Obama, who    madehis first visit to the Valley since taking the oath    of office.  </p>
<p>    DreamWorks Animation chief and mega-Democratic donor    JeffreyKatzenberg was the co-host and    Wolfgang Puck was the chef as    150Democratic donors made their way up carefully guarded    streets toClooneys home near Studio Citys Wilacre Park,    just off Laurel CanyonBoulevard. Celebrities in    attendance included Robert Downey Jr.,Barbra    Streisand, Tobey Maguire, Eddie Murphy, Jack Black,    BillyCrystal, Herb Alpert and Salma    Hayek. When welcoming the guests to his home, Clooney    joked: &#8220;We have Iron Man, Spider-Man and Batman in the    room. We should let the Secret Service take the night off.&#8221;  </p>
<p>        PHOTOS: 10 Entertainers Democrats and Republicans Love to    Hate  </p>
<p>    Obama addressed the crowd shortly after 7 p.m. He thanked    Katzenbergfor putting the event together and Clooney for    hosting it at hishouse, according to a pool report. The    president noted that he spotteda Hope poster, by    Shepard Fairey, hanging in Clooneys    house.  </p>
<p>    People don&#8217;t realize that the photograph of me is actually me    sittingnext to George at an event when Clooney was    advocating on behalf ofDarfur, the president told the    crowd. We struck up a friendship, he said, and then he joked,    to much laughter: This is the first timethat George    Clooney has actually been Photoshopped out of a picture. Never    happened before, will never happen again.  </p>
<p>    Obama added: &#8220;But the wonderful thing is the artist actually    sent George &#8212; some of you have seen this &#8212; a print with my    picture and his picture right next to each other with the same    &#8230; in the same format. Why he said at the bottom, &#8216;Dope and    Hope&#8217; I don&#8217;t know. I don&#8217;t think that&#8217;s fair.&#8221;  </p>
<p>    As for the record-breaking evening, Obama said: &#8220;We raised a    lot of money because everybody loves George. Theylike me,    they love him. And rightfully so. Not only is he    anunbelievable actor, but he is one of those rare    individuals who is atease with everybody. He seems to    occupy a constant state of grace anduses his    extraordinary talents on behalf of something    trulyimportant.  </p>
<p>        PHOTOS: 11 Children&#8217;s Movies With Political Agendas? You    Betcha, Say Conservatives  </p>
<p>    After the niceties to Clooney, Obama briefly discussed his    ABCinterview he gave Wednesday, where he announced that    he was coming out in supportof same-sex marriage.  </p>
<p>    Obviously, yesterday we made some news,&#8221; Obama told the crowd    to a bigapplause. &#8220;But the truth is, it was a logical    extension of what Americais supposed to be. It grew    directly out of this difference in visions.Are we a    country that includes everybody and gives everybody a    shotand treats everybody fairly and is that going to make    us stronger? Arewe welcoming to immigrants? Are we    welcoming to people who arent likeus? Does that make us    stronger? I believe it does. So thats whats atstake.  </p>

<p>    A day after announcing his support for same-sex marriage, U.S.    President Barack Obama shifted his campaigns focus    back to the economy in three West Coast fundraisers that    included a dinner with actor George Clooney.  </p>
<p>    The issue of gay rights, a political wild card before the    November election, arose in measured references rather than as    a central message during Obamas remarks at fundraisers    yesterday in Seattle and Los Angeles. The president said the    same-sex marriage debate should be seen in the context of a    spirit of inclusion versus what he called Republican    willingness to exclude sectors of society.  </p>
<p>    Are we a country that includes everybody and gives everybody a    shot and treats everybody fairly? Obama told 150 donors who    paid $40,000 apiece to dine with him at Clooneys Los    Angeles home last night. Are we welcoming to immigrants?    Are we welcoming to people who arent like us? Does that make    us stronger? I believe it does.  </p>
<p>    Obama is to continue pressing pocketbook issues today in    Nevada, a battleground state hit hard by the housing crisis, to    press Congress to adopt refinancing proposals aimed at making    low-interest loans more accessible to struggling homeowners.  </p>
<p>    Nevada had the nations highest rate of foreclosure filings per    household at one in 95 in the first quarter, followed by    California at one in 103 and Arizona at one in 106. It also has the highest    unemployment rate in the U.S., 12 percent in    March, compared with the national rate in April of 8.1 percent.    Thats down from a high of 14 percent in October 2010.  </p>
<p>    During last nights dinner on a basketball court at Clooneys    house, the president called his endorsement of gay marriage a    logical extension of what Americas supposed to be. That    stance, announced in a May 9 interview on ABC News, ended years    of vacillation and reversed Obamas earlier opposition.  </p>
<p>    Obviously yesterday we made some news, he said. It grew    directly out of this difference in visions between Democrats    and Republicans.  </p>

<p>    Here is the $179,980 question: Who gets to keep the cash that    was found in a Boston mobsters backpack after he was felled by    a heart attack in Penn Station?  </p>
<p>    The feds believe 75-year-old William    Coyman was ferrying drug money to Philadelphia when he    collapsed last August, and theyve asked a judge to give them    the cash, sources said Thursday.  </p>
<p>    Meanwhile, a lawyer for Boston bank robber John Burke,    who now runs an outfit called 180 Entertainment in the City of    Brotherly Love, has filed a lawsuit in pursuit of the loot.  </p>
<p>    The lawyer, Steven DiLibero of Providence, R.I., has not    explained what kind of business Burke runs or what the money    was for.  </p>
<p>    But Coymans son, also named William, said his pop was a    courier for the company and suspects its funny money. He also    wants nothing to do with it.  </p>
<p>    The people connected to that money are probably not good    people, he said Thursday. Thats accurate.  </p>
<p>    Investigators, however, are not sure if Coyman intended to    deliver the dough  sources said he had an Amtrak ticket from    Boston to New York, but no ticket to Philadelphia.  </p>
<p>    The mobsters son, who now lives in northern California, said    his dads unsavory connections have been embarrassing my whole    life and declined to discuss this case.  </p>
<p>    I really didnt want to talk about this, he said.  </p>
<p>    My dad was a great man. But he had a colorful history.  </p>
